Antti Markus wrote:
>
> I like the terrain... How did you do that?
>
It's an isosurface (rendered in megapov 0.4), a combination of several
functions: sphere (the planet), noise3d (dunes), ridged multifractal (ripples)
and crackle (grains of sand).
I'll post the source after I'm done with the scene.

Simen Kvaal wrote:
>
> I really like
> the way those ...erm.... stripes point down at the ... erm... city...
>
Those stripes are supposed to be rings arount the planet. The city is actually a
forest of silicon 'trees'...
> BTW, how did you do the sky?
>
The sky is nothing special, absorbing & emitting media for the sky dome and a
ground fog for the horizon. I used a large sphere for the planet, a slightly
larger sphere for the atmosphere and a disc for the rings.
I'll try the different aspect ratio, kudos for the suggestion.
